A 4-star stay in Cambridge, United Kingdom, at 97 Tenison Road, just 0.8mi from the city center. Price starts from $36. With 1,638 reviews, this option draws travelers seeking value and comfort.
Amenities include a restaurant, free WiFi, a bar, and a terrace, plus a 24-hour front desk, non-smoking rooms, and wheelchair accessibility. Beach umbrellas (free), kids' meals (extra charges), and a picnic area round out the practical touches.
Located in Cambridge, United Kingdom.
A dining highlight is Scholars Cafe & Bar, on-site and geared for a family-friendly, modern vibe. British-inspired dishes make for a relaxing meal after a day of sightseeing, with the convenience of paying by cash or major cards including JCB, Visa, Mastercard, Maestro, and Solo.
Accommodations come in a wide range, from dormitory-style spaces to private rooms and larger group options. Quadruple Rooms sleep up to 4 adults and 3 children and include 2 bunk beds. A 4 Bedroom can accommodate up to 10 adults and 6 children. Additional options include Standard Rooms, Twin Rooms, and a variety of dormitories with either shared or private bathrooms.
Practical perks add a touch of variety: free beach umbrellas for sunny days, a picnic area for al fresco meals, and kids’ meals available with an extra charge.

I had a great time staying there, and the staff were very helpful and friendly. The bedroom and other facilities were clean and tidy. There was a large locker under the bed, which was very convenient for not having to carry all your stuff when visiting the city (just need to bring your own padlock). The hostel is well located, close to the train station and about a 25 minute walk to the city center.
It would have been convenient to have a sink in the shower room as well, but other than that, all good.

The location close to the station and within walking distance of the city centre is great. The neighbourhood is very nice, with several supermarkets close by and a cozy pub down the block. We shared a room with four people, which was fine for sleeping there. There is a nice shared kitchen and sitting area.
Our room was not spacious at all: the beds took 85% of the space, and moving around with four people was like playing Tetris. We all knew each other so that was no problem, but I can imagine it’s not if you are sharing the room with strangers. The beds also do not have curtains, and for the lockers you need to bring your own lock.

It was fine, 24 hour check-in went smoothly. There was a proper kitchen with two three of most things like kettle, fridge, sink etc. so you're not queuing. Bed was comfy. Fairly nice sofa area by the reception. It's not really a living room, but you could certainly chill there and do your work, hang out and chat, etc.. I get the impression the place is set up for people studying or visiting the uni, that need to deal with their life and not waste time on things like noise at night or queuing in the morning.
Three of everything maybe isn't enough when it comes to showers starting the day at the same time. I didn't have to queue but the guy after me did. No drinking your own alcohol - I imagine that's a plus if you're there to study, however. They do have a bar, though.
